As we've said before, the new beverage offerings drove incremental occasions across different dayparts as well as higher average check, including strong results from our Red Bull collaboration, which we plan to continue building in both the U.S. and beyond. We're applying learnings from the U.S. test as we expand offerings across the system. Australia, for example, ran a small beverage test at the end of 2025 and adapted those insights by refining some of the recipes and tailoring some of the flavor profiles to meet local preferences. Lastly, chicken. Just as a reminder, this global category is 2x the size of beef and faster growing. We grew our chicken category share across our top 10 markets in 2025 and believe we're well on our way to increasing our share by at least 1 percentage point by the end of 2026 versus where we were in December 2023. At the foundational level, we achieved our target of deploying the McCrispy Sandwich equity to nearly all major markets by the end of 2025. And on the innovation front, many of you have spotted something cooking at a few restaurants in the Chicago land area. We're in the early stages of testing new flavor combinations and new ways of cooking as we continue to explore great tasting recipes for customers to enjoy.
